Sari la conținut
ELFORUM - Forumul electronistilor

voltampermetru cu pic 16f876


winston

Postări Recomandate

așa este, nu scrie nicăieri. Tocmai de aceea mi-a sărit în ochi la unele exemple din poze afișări de peste 1023 cît suportă adc-ul, ceea ce înseamnă că incrementul nu este de o unitate adică 1.

Link spre comentariu

Păi eu răspund primul . Nu scrie ( eu nu am găsit ) - de aceea l-am rugat pe XAN77 să fie mai concret . Eu când am zis ”pe aici ” m-am referit la forum în general nu la topic în particular. De aceea eu cred că nu trebuie luată strict la ultima temă/schemă discutată ci în general . Topicul e totuși larg și vechi . 

Nici acu nu mi-a ieșit să fiu primul...

Editat de UDAR
Link spre comentariu

@XAN77 sa inteleg ca din punctul tau de vedere maximul de afisaj trebuie sa fie acel 1023? nu cumva faci totusi o confuzie?

 

@UDAR iarta-ma te rog daca am parut defensiv sau cumva nepotrivit, doar ca am impresia ca @XAN77 face o confuzie si incrimineaza ceva ce nu sunt sigur ca intelege nici el foarte bine, dovada este tocmai pagina precedenta.

Link spre comentariu

nu-i exclus. Păi să vedem cum poate afișa pe scala de tensiune maxim 50V în genul cum vedeam cred într-o poză 50,00V. Adică cum poate afișa cu rezoluție de 0,01V un ADC de 10 biți.

Link spre comentariu

@marian . Nici eu nu știu concret despre ce vorbește @XAN77 - am mai spus-o deja . Dar , la modul general , e un subiect mare . Pe mine mă preocupă de mult și am citit mult pe tema asta - de aceea am intervenit. Nu cred că e important dacă @XAN77 se referă la un proiect al lui @marian sau altul , important este să strângem niște păreri și experiențe legate de subiect - eventual , într-un alt topic.

@XAN77 A apărut între timp postarea ta . Spune concret la ce schemă/proiect te referi ca să putem să ne dăm cu părerea la obiect.

Editat de UDAR
Link spre comentariu

Deci, să presupunem Vref=Vdd=5V. Rezolutia ar fi grosomodo de 5mV. Ca să măsori 50V ai nevoie de divizor de să zicem 10. Rezolutia se măreste si ea in consecință de10 ori, deci la 50mV. Totuși afișarea cu 50,00 indică o rezoluție de afișare de 10mV. !!!

Editat de XAN77
Link spre comentariu

Ma gandeam eu... pai continuand ideea ta @XAN77 inseamna ca nu ar trebui sa putem afisa decat maxim 10V pentru rezolutia de 10 biti, si te rog corecteaza-ma daca inteleg eu gresit...

 

PS: Daca n-am inteles gresit atunci sursa mea de laborator te cam contrazice, cu capat de scala la 35V si rezolutia 10 biti...

Link spre comentariu

Intr-un mediu ideal - simulator - la rezoluție de 10 biți  și cap de scală 50V , ar trebui să vedem pe afișaj ceva de genul : 10.05; 10,10 ; 10,15 , etc NU 10.05; 10.06 ; 10.07, etc . Cred că la asta se referă XAN77.

Editat de UDAR
Link spre comentariu

@UDAR:

maxim 10V pentur o rezoluție de afișare de 10mV, corect

Si totusi @XAN77, repet, sursa mea de laborator te contrazice, condul este scris chiar de mine deci stiu sigur ca-i pe 10 biti rezolutia... daca vrei iti fac un clip... de fapt cauta la proiectele mele in semnatura si ai sa gasesti topicul unde sm prezentat acea sursa...

Link spre comentariu

Exact la asta mă refer. Vedeam în poze cîte cifre după virgulă pune lumea și nu înțelegeam de ce, dacă tot cresc din 5 în 5, ce sens are. Că în soft nu vedeam oversampling nicăieri.

VA-metrul lui elfy cu mega8 însă are oversampling bănuiesc, afișează pînă la 30V cu 10mV rezoluție, deci 3000 de unități.

 

L.E. @Marian poți regla ca să ai pe display 24,00V ?  dar apoi poți regla să arate 24,01V ?

Editat de XAN77
Link spre comentariu

@XAN77 nu schimba ideea,  este afirmatia ta ca pentru rezolutie de 10 biti capatul de scala trebuie sa fie maxim 10V, scrie negru pe alb mai sus, iar eu tocmai ti-am demonstrat ca nu trebuie sa fie asa, poate postarea asta a lui @Liviu te ajuta:

http://www.elforum.info/topic/56878-voltampermetru-cu-pic-16f876/?p=1010427

 

PS: Referitor la ideea ta cu cei 50V si divizorul si rezolutia modificata intocmai... chiar tu ai zis, pentru a masura 50V cu referinta setata a fi VDD, adica 5V, trebuie divizor de 10, adica simplist vorbind o modificare de 1V la cei 50V rezulta o modificare de 1/10 la tensiunea pe care ADC o vede, o modificare de 0,5V la cei 50V rezulta intr-o modificare de 0,5/10... etc, intelegi tu ideea, adica n-are treaba...

 

http://www.elforum.info/topic/78095-sursa-ajustabila-simetrica-de-laborator/

Link spre comentariu

@marian. Codul tău - dacă nu mă înșel - face mediere . De asemenea face înmulțirea cu constante . Acestea două matematic sunt ( sau pot fi ) echivalente cu o mărire artificială a rezoluției. Acum, dacă mediul este ideal - lipsit de zgomote , incluziv de zgomotele ADC ( ceea ce e o poveste frumoasă ) tu , indiferent de capătul de scală , nu ai putea avea decît 1024 de valori distincte - fie că ele sunt 0,1,2,....1023 fie că ele sunt 0,5,10,15, .... 5115. Datorită zgomotelor  apar și valori intermediare - de exemplu 323 cuprins într 320 și 325 . Aceasta este o mărire reală a rezoluției - cu niște precizări ulterioare.

Link spre comentariu

 

pai continuand ideea ta @XAN77 inseamna ca nu ar trebui sa putem afisa decat maxim 10V pentru rezolutia de 10 biti, si te rog corecteaza-ma daca inteleg eu gresit...

 

maxim 10V pentru o rezoluție de afișare de 10mV, corect

nu am răspuns exact la ce ziceai. Normal că poți măsura și afișa cîți V vrei, nu contează rezoluția hardware de 10 biți a adc, eu am răspuns că pentru a afișa cu rezoluție/pas/increment de 10mV, nu poți afișa mai mult de 10V. Pe multimetru cînd dai pe 200V mai ai zeci de mV afișați? NU, ai doar sute.

Link spre comentariu

Creează un cont sau autentifică-te pentru a adăuga comentariu

Trebuie să fi un membru pentru a putea lăsa un comentariu.

Creează un cont

Înregistrează-te pentru un nou cont în comunitatea nostră. Este simplu!

Înregistrează un nou cont

Autentificare

Ai deja un cont? Autentifică-te aici.

Autentifică-te acum
×
×
  • Creează nouă...

Informații Importante

Am plasat cookie-uri pe dispozitivul tău pentru a îmbunătății navigarea pe acest site. Poți modifica setările cookie, altfel considerăm că ești de acord să continui.Termeni de Utilizare si Ghidări